Example #1
0
        public bool Exists(string identifyNo, out bool isSuccess, out string errMessage)
        {
            var strSql = new StringBuilder();

            strSql.Append("select count(1) from Identify");
            strSql.Append(" where I_No=@I_No ");
            SqlParameter[] parameters =
            {
                new SqlParameter("@I_No", SqlDbType.Int)
            };
            parameters[0].Value = identifyNo;
            return(DbHelperSql.GetInstance().Exists(strSql.ToString(), out isSuccess, out errMessage, parameters));
        }
Example #2
0
        public DataSet GetSet(string strWhere, int num, out bool isSuccess, out string errMessage)
        {
            var strSql = new StringBuilder();

            strSql.Append("select ");
            if (num > 0)
            {
                strSql.Append(" top " + num);
            }
            strSql.Append(" * ");
            strSql.Append(" FROM Identify ");
            if (strWhere.Trim() != "")
            {
                strSql.Append(" where " + strWhere);
            }
            return(DbHelperSql.GetInstance().Query(strSql.ToString(), out isSuccess, out errMessage));
        }
Example #3
0
        public bool Update(Identify model, out bool isSuccess, out string errMessage)
        {
            var strSql = new StringBuilder();

            strSql.Append("update Users set ");
            strSql.Append("I_Date = @I_Date,");
            strSql.Append("I_Code = @I_Code,");
            SqlParameter[] parameters =
            {
                new SqlParameter("@I_Date",  SqlDbType.DateTime),
                new SqlParameter("@U_intro", SqlDbType.VarChar, 10)
            };

            parameters[0].Value = model.Date;
            parameters[1].Value = model.IdentityCode;

            DbHelperSql.GetInstance().ExecuteSql(strSql.ToString(), out isSuccess, out errMessage, parameters);
            return(isSuccess);
        }
Example #4
0
        public Identify GetModel(string identifyNo, out bool isSuccess, out string errMessage)
        {
            var strSql = new StringBuilder();

            strSql.Append("select  top 1 * from Identify ");
            strSql.Append("where I_No = @I_No ");
            SqlParameter[] parameters =
            {
                new SqlParameter("@I_No", SqlDbType.Int)
            };
            parameters[0].Value = identifyNo;
            var ds = DbHelperSql.GetInstance().Query(strSql.ToString(), out isSuccess, out errMessage, parameters);

            if (isSuccess == false)//查询失败返回空
            {
                return(null);
            }
            return(ds.Tables[0].Rows.Count > 0
                ? DataRowToModel(ds.Tables[0].Rows[0], out isSuccess, out errMessage)
                : null);
        }
Example #5
0
        public bool Add(Identify model, out bool isSuccess, out string errMessage)
        {
            var strSql = new StringBuilder();

            strSql.Append("insert into Identify(");
            strSql.Append("I_No,I_Date,I_Code)");
            strSql.Append(" values(@I_No,@I_Date,@I_Code)");
            SqlParameter[] parameters =
            {
                new SqlParameter("@I_No",   SqlDbType.Int),
                new SqlParameter("@I_Date", SqlDbType.DateTime),
                new SqlParameter("@I_Code", SqlDbType.VarChar, 10)
            };

            parameters[0].Value = model.No;
            parameters[1].Value = model.Date;
            parameters[2].Value = model.IdentityCode;

            return(DbHelperSql.GetInstance()
                   .ExecuteSql(strSql.ToString(), out isSuccess, out errMessage, parameters) > 0);
        }